It is a remarkable camera with remarkable resolution though, and the following are images with huge blowups showing what its capable of. The images are also all upsized images. They have been interpolated in Adobe Camera Raw to the size of the a77 or NEX-7, i.e. 25MP, and the blowups are taken from 100%+ versions of those 71MB files.

Even the kit zoom, with a blow-up towards the edge of the frame turns in a decent
performance. Not as sharp as the other lenses but still pretty good, considering the size of the enlargement.
